摘要:
两题都没做出来,6D的dp到现在我还是有点没理解,先留着吧。6E看到最后才弄懂题意,就是找出最长连续子串长度和数量。网上看到说用线段树(segment-tree),从来没见过的数据结构,表示查了好久http://dongxicheng.org/structure/segment-tree/可以参看这篇文章看看,虽说看了好像对线段树有点认识了,但是放在这题我还是没什么思路。后来去cf上看了看前几名提交的代码,不禁佩服实在是太精炼了。贴个吧。#include#includeint a[100100],c[100100],n,k,b,m,p;std::multiset s;int main(){ . 阅读全文
posted @ 2013-12-07 21:15
cavehubiao
阅读(212)
评论(0)
推荐(0)

浙公网安备 33010602011771号